When i put on the gas the drive shaft clicks. Take off the gas and it kinda goes away. I lifted the rear end up and ran it and listened to it and it comes from the driveshaft. It sounds like one of the springs in the rear brakes are clicking like a card on a bike tire. But I dont know if the sound would travel thru the driveshaft but also it goes away when you let off the gas. Hear it really good under load. Any idea what it could be? Thanks

Re: 97 f150 driveshaft clicks
Pull the drive shaft loose from the differential yoke and see if the U-joints are stiff. A dry joint will resonate through the drive shaft. Very common!

Re: 97 f150 driveshaft clicks
You need a new u joint. Just drive the old one out of the driveshaft and press in the new one. Don't try to lube the needle bearings. They are beyond help.
